>>    > Hello, what is the difference between a chroot created with
>> debootstrap and
>>    > installing a chroot by running
>>    > 'fai -N -v -u $hostname dirinstall -$TARGET'
>> debootstrap can only install a very minimal system, and does no
>> configuration changes. fai dirinstall calls debootstrap, but then
>> installs additional packages for all classes and fdoes the
>> configuration part.
